Shashank (born 1944) is a former foreign secretary of India. He was secretary from December 2003 to July 2004. He also served as India's Ambassador to Denmark, South Korea and Libya.[1]
- He is one son of Madan Mohan and Kamala.
 - He married Kalpana they have one daughter and one son.
 - He is Master of Science in Physics.
 - In 1966 he joined the Indian Foreign Service.
 - From 1968 to 1971 he was 3r Sec/2nd Secy in the City of Brussels (Belgium).
 - From 1972 to 1973 he was 1st Secy in Hanoi.
 - From 1974 to 1976 he was Under Sec/Dep Sec in the Ministry of External Affairs (India).
 - From 1976 to 1979 he was Dep Sec in the Permanent Mission of India before the Headquarters of the United Nations New York City
 - From 1979 to 1982 he was 1st Secy/Counsellor in Cairo.
 - From 1982 to 1986 he was minister in Islamabad.
 - From 1986 to 1991 he was Joint Secretary in charge of the Passport Office of the Ministry of External Affairs (India).
 - From 1991 to 1994 he was Ambassador to Tripoli (Libya) and concurrently High Commissioner to Valletta (Malta).
 - In 1994 he was Ambassador to Seoul (South Korea).
 - From 1994 to 1999 he was Ambassador to Jakarta (Indonesia).
 - From March 1999 to 2001 he was Ambassador to Copenhagen (Denmark).
 - From 19 November 2003 to 31 July 2004 he was Foreign Secretary (India).[2]
